I was recently interviewed for an article that has made it's way around the online world and kept me busy answering questions from folks who have read the article (Mount Dora man proves Twitter is powerful marketing tool by Rori Paul) and are now contacting me trying to figure this whole thing out. Rori Paul (@roritravel on Twitter), a freelance travel and travel marketing writer, found me on Twitter a few months back and began to follow me. I recall that when I first became aware of her I had less than 2,000 followers on my @MountDora Twitter account. As you can see I am now over 10,000 followers and growing steadily.
What does it all mean? For me the simple answer is "bookings" for Tremain Street Cottages and "lots of internet traffic" for WhatToDoInMountDora.com. And the cost of this style of marketing, a cup of coffee and few pennies a day of electricity and hi-speed wireless internet! But the intangible part of the equation, the stuff that money cannot buy, the connections, the public relations aspect, let me share that with you:

Mount Dora Examiner and Twitter contact Jeff Titelius (@JeffTitelius on Twitter) has written six Mount Dora articles which you may read on his Examiner page.
![](https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EgmbNh52iVHVVlgX4eG5bMy7llcwXx3JtLYKWtlIMvbhjIljpdi3souvx-jwtF9eIaZ0Ak9VW7b2HdS-5CzwsMMxxEqZPsPu20jfYibpXwcyGWragUWIFE37DJ4IGjE1f8OZDXmVIAY9jrc/s200/SashinDaphne_normal.jpg)
Orlando Sentinel "Animal Crazy" columnist and Twitter contact Daphne Sashin (@DSashin on Twitter) wrote about "Yappy Hour" in Mount Dora after accepting our invitation on Twitter to come up and check it all out.
And these are just a few of the examples I can point to regarding the ongoing promotion for Mount Dora resulting from Twitter contacts I have made in the past six months. It is difficult to put a dollar amount on all of the above and the continuing promotion we are receiving 24/7 resulting from all of this Social Media interaction. Especially since all of the above was unknown and unintended. Now that "what is possible" is a known quantity you can bet I will ride this promotional horse as far as it will go!
